Santorini

One of the most beautiful Greek islands is Santorini which can be reached from the Greece capital Athens by ferry or by flight. The island of Santorini located in the southern Aegean Sea is known for its whitewashed buildings perched on the cliffside overlooking the perpetual blue sea. Fira and Oia are the two major towns in Santorini, while Fira is a bit touristy with pubs and nightclubs, Oia is ideal for a laid-back experience and has one of the best sunset views in the world. There are several accommodations in Santorini which offers breathtaking views of the caldera and the sea.

One of the most romantic things to do in Santorini would be to do a sunset Catamaran tour with Greek food served onboard while you enjoy the views. Alternatively, go hiking and explore some of the best beaches and small towns of Santorini on a trail which has amazing views all along the route.

Safari

We chose to go to South Africa and it did not disappoint. We spent the first four nights at a luxury safari lodge, where we went on two game drives per day and saw the ‘Big 5’ by our third drive. In between drives, we lounged by the pool, went on bush walks, or got massages. Our room had large sliding doors that opened to a private deck with an outdoor shower that overlooked the bush. The staff and service were incredible. They even had the bath in our room ready for us after our first evening game drive and offered us a complimentary bottle of champagne. We enjoyed dinners and drinks with the rest of the guests, who quickly became friends. We shared stories under the African sky around a large communal table lit by a fire, paraffin lamps, and candles. It was a truly unforgettable experience.

Cape Town

After our safari, we headed to Cape Town for 4 nights. First, we rented a car and drove around the Cape Peninsula, seeing some of the most beautiful landscapes we’ve ever seen. We also saw ostriches, baboons, and penguins along the way! Afterward, we enjoyed some shopping and fine dining at the V&A waterfront.

Unusual Honeymoon Destinations in the World | South Africa safari

Stellenbosch

The next day, we went to the Cape Winelands and enjoyed wine and chocolate tastings, and an amazing meal with spectacular views at Del Graffe Wine Estate in Stellenbosch. And to add one more dose of adventure to our trip, we went on a strenuous, yet rewarding hike up to the top of Table Mountain.

South Africa offers the perfect mix of adventure and luxury or relaxation to make for a truly romantic and memorable honeymoon.

Adriatic Sea

This gem of the Adriatic Sea has so much to offer to its traveler that it can get quite difficult to choose your vacation spot. The country has more than a thousand islands, so if you are keen on spending your honeymoon laying on the beach, sunbathing, and sipping on a Sex on the Beach cocktail, look into Hvar, Korcula, Losinj, or Brac islands.

Unusual Honeymoon Destinations in the World | Croatia views

Dubrovnik

For those of you who are more explorers and want to spend their time together wandering through narrow cobblestone streets of medieval towns, Dubrovnik, Korcula town, and Rovinj are some of the most stunning locations we have visited. 

Zadar

Zadar is also a nice city, a bit off the beaten path compared to other famous locations of Croatia. Here, you can sit by the Sea Organ, listen to the song of the waves and enjoy ‘one of the most beautiful sunsets off all time’, according to Alfred Hitchcock. Venice

What is a trip to Italy without a visit to the most romantic city of Venice? Spend your days strolling the paths along the canals and jump in a gondola for a stunning ride that will make you feel like you are living a romantic novel! Visit Mark’s Square for a drink and enjoy watching people feeding the pigeons, while you soak up the beauty of Saint Mark’s Basilica. Take a tour of the bell tower which will delight you with an incredible outlook of the city! If you like to visit food markets then Rialto Market should be on your list too. 

You will not regret visiting both towns of Murano and Burano. Murano is the blown glass capital of the world where you can watch the glass blowers actually at work on their masterpieces. Burano island is known as the lace capital of the world and the tiny town is sprinkled with colored house and shops that make you think you are wandering inside a real-life Lucky Charms cereal box.

  • Bali

Instagram-famous Bali, Indonesia is well known for its picturesque coastlines and luscious forests, making it the ultimate honeymoon destination. From energetic early morning hikes up volcanoes to relaxing in luxury jungle hideaways, and surfing meccas to high end dining there’s plenty to explore on this little island during your romantic escape. Instead of picking one place to stay, explore the very different areas of the island – around the coast head to Seminyak for high-end hotels and boutique shopping, Kuta for top-notch surfing and Lovina for a slower pace of life. Inland seek out Ubud, home of Bali’s famous rice terraces and yoga hotspot.

  • New Zealand

Shweta from ZestInATote says – If looking at postcard-perfect scenery all day appeals to you, then you can’t go wrong with New Zealand as a honeymoon destination. With more sheep than people living in this country, it holds appeal to the nature-loving couple and those who want to shun crowds. New Zealand tops my charts for gorgeous & yet unusual honeymoon destinations in the world, is it on yours too?

Honeymoon Destinations in the world | Southern scenic route to kaikoura

Franz Josef Glacier

I went for my honeymoon here way back in December 2007, and the beauty in some of the places are still imprinted on my mind. Be it waking up on board a ship causing around Milford sound, doing a short hike at Franz Josef Glacier, the long and picturesque ‘Southern Scenic’ drive in the South Island all the way up to Invercargill, the geothermal park at Rotorua – so many memorable experiences. We rented a car and drove across both the islands starting in Auckland, crossing over to the South Island after Wellington, reaching the southernmost city of New Zealand and ending the trip at Queenstown.

Honeymoon Destinations in the world | Geo thermal Park Rotorua

There large cities like Auckland, Christchurch, Queenstown to explore that surprisingly have managed to retain their charm. But New Zealand to my mind is more about the outdoors – where else can you experience a rainforest in the vicinity of a glacier, or go sperm whale watching just off the coast of Kaikoura, explore various national parks, or drive across well-marked scenic routes that take you to even more scenic destinations.

  • Andaman, India

Andaman & Nicobar Islands is a cluster of 572 islands forming an archipelago between India and Myanmar (previously Burma) in the Bay of Bengal. 38 of these islands permanently inhabited and provide a wonderful experience for travelers. From sparkling blue-green waters, fine white sand, luxury beachside resorts and tropical weather most of the year, Andaman Islands are no less than a paradise for honeymooners. Add to that – private exotic beaches, the spectacular sunrises and sunsets, and delicious seafood, Andaman Islands can steal every couple’s heart. What’s most amazing about Andaman beaches is that they are not impacted by mass tourism and hence the turquoise water remains unspoiled and unpolluted. The warm tropical climate encourages underwater marine life to flourish giving another reason for honeymooners to flock these islands.

  • Ireland

Elaine says – With its awe-inspiring scenery, dramatic coastline and eclectic cities Ireland is one of the most beautiful countries on the planet and the perfect honeymoon destination.

Ireland’s natural beauty is outstanding: from exploring the hauntingly beautiful Wild Atlantic Way, standing on the edge of the Cliffs of Moher, feeling the sand in your toes on one of the beautiful beaches to climbing its dramatic peaks.

Magical Honeymoon Destinations in the World | Ireland Dromoland Castle

It’s easy to get lost in the country’s fascinating heritage and remember days gone by: there are throwbacks to Ireland’s history all across the country with the ancient sites of Brú na Bóinne and Skellig Michael among its most notable.

Not forgetting the unique Irish experiences that will make a honeymoon truly special: sip on a pint of Guinness while listening to traditional Irish music, indulge in some delicious Irish food or go horse riding on the beach. Ireland is renowned for being the land of ‘céad míle fáilte’ or, a hundred thousand welcomes, and most who pass through are drawn by the warmth of its people and the craic that they’ve had on their Irish travels.
